Anyone have a concrete cleaning attachment for a power washer? Worth the $ if so? Or maybe rent one?

Yes. The 15” circular attachment is the cat’s ass. I edge the concrete by the house with regular wand then go to town... som spots require a couple passes but leaves no streaks and much faster..

The person that I bought this place off of owned a Redi-mix company so I got plenty to wash lol....
